Greenlane Renewables Inc. is a Canada-based company, which provides biogas upgrading systems. Its systems produce clean, renewable natural gas from organic-waste sources including landfills, wastewater treatment plants, dairy farms, and food waste, suitable for either injection into the natural gas grid or for direct use as commercial vehicle fuel. One Less Competitor

07:39 AM EDT, 09/29/2022 (MT Newswires) -- Xebec Adsorption Inc. (TSX: XBC), a global provider of sustainable gas solutions, announced Thursday that it will file today an application with the Superior Court of Quebec for an initial order under the Companies' Creditors Arrangement Act and seek recognition of the Initial Order in the United States under Chapter 15 of the Bankruptcy Code.

According to a statement, the initial order is expected to provide a stay of proceedings and creditor claims in favour of Xebec and its Canadian and U.S. wholly owned subsidiaries in order to allow the Xebec group to implement further restructuring initiatives and initiate a court-approved sale and investment solicitation process to solicit interest in a sale of, or investment in, all or part of the assets and business segments of the corporation and its subsidiaries, with the goal of maximizing value for the corporation and its stakeholders.
